Checkwise

CheckWise shows you how to develop a healthy relationship with your financial institution, bank, or credit union. It teaches you how to choose a financial institution, use its online services, and how to reconcile an account. This is an important step if you want or need to stabilize your finances.

Counseling in Motion

Counseling in Motion is a course that meets the EOUST requirements for Pre-Bankruptcy Filing Guidance. The objectives of this course are for you to understand the process of filing, the alternatives, the consequences, the importance of drawing up a budget and making adjustments in your expenses.

Money on the Move

Money on the Move meets EOUST requirements for the Pre-Discharge Educational Course. The topics of budgeting, credit, credit reports, debts, contracts, insurance, and consumer law are covered.
